Alex Robbins
Dr. Alex Robbins is a marine ornithologist with NatureScot, advising industry and government on the impacts of marine renewable energy developments on Scottish seabird populations. Alex started working in conservation policy and advice in 2005. Since 2006, Alex has undertaken seabird fieldwork in Prince William Sound, Alaska, and Shetland, UK, for her Master’s and then PhD, as well as working as a warden at Noss National Nature Reserve. Her research has ranged from exploring predator impacts at colonies to observing seabird behavior within high-energy tidal environments. In her spare time (around work and raising two young daughters), she is establishing a long-term monitoring program for marine birds in Bonavista Bay, Newfoundland, Canada.
